Following the snowstorm of 2014 in the Atlanta Metro Area, the State of Georgia has taken several steps to prepare for an event of similar magnitude and impact in the future. Assume that the State has contracted with a manufacturer in the Midwest specializing in storage facilities to design special alloy tanks. These tanks hold sand and salt to de-ice roads and keep the highways open to traffic in periods of bad weather. The manufacturer has been told that the storage facilities must be cylindrical, and each must hold a volume of 400 m^3. The base material costs $75/m^2 and the material used for the sides costs $50/m^2. Assume that the State has budgeted half a million dollars to acquire these storage facilities to expand their existing storage capacity and would like to obtain the maximum number of facilities possible. Assuming that the lids will be provided by another vendor, what design dimensions will minimize the total costs of each bin? How many facilities can be built with the available budget? Because of an unforeseen shortage of materials, the cost of the material used for the sides suddenly increases by 5%. What happens to the following: (a) Optimum dimensions; Optimum cost of each facility, and (c) number of reservoirs that can be purchased w ith the available budget?

Explanation / Answer

volume should be equal to 400 = pi r^2*h

=> h = 400/pir^2

cost = pi *r^2 *75+ 2pi rh *50

so cost = 75 pi r^2 +100 pi * r * 400 /pi r^2

cost = 75 pi r^2 +40000 /r

d/dr(cost ) = 150 pi r -40000/r^2 = 0

r^3 = 40000/150 pi => r= 9.427 m

so h = 400/(pi*9.427^2) = 1.4327 m -----design dimensions ( r= 9.427 and h = 1.4327)

so cost for each bin = pi *9.427^2*75+ 100*pi *9.427*1.4327 =$25182.2

so no of bins = 500000/25182.2 =19.855 => 19 complete bins
